Types of Integrated Oven Hob and Extractor Packages
Induction Cooktops: These use electromagnetic fields to directly heat pots and pans, offering much faster cooking times and greater energy efficiency. Induction cooktops frequently have touch controls and safety functions, making them a popular choice for contemporary cooking areas.
Gas Hobs: For those who choose the traditional cooking design, integrated gas hobs provide precise temperature level control and the unique experience of cooking with flames. Many designs now feature integrated extraction abilities, integrating the timeless feel of gas with the benefit of modern-day technology.
Electric Cooktops: These systems utilize conventional coil burners or smooth ceramic surfaces, offering dependable heating and sometimes extra features like double zones for larger pots. Integrated extractors can be quickly matched with electric cooktops for a cohesive style.
Downdraft Extractors: A growing trend is the use of downdraft extractors, which increase from behind the hob when needed and pull back when not in use. similar web site of extractor provides a smooth appearance while effectively recording steam and smoke as they rise.
How to Choose the Right Package for Your Kitchen
When selecting an integrated oven hob and extractor plan, think about the list below factors:
Cooking Area Size and Layout: Assess your readily available space and determine whether you require a compact system or a full-sized bundle. The layout of your cooking area will also affect how the integrated system fits in and runs.
Cooking Preferences: Consider your cooking routines and choices. If you regularly cook big meals, try to find a bundle with ample cooking zones and effective extraction ability. For simpler cooking requirements, a smaller sized design may be sufficient.
Design and style: Choose a plan that matches your kitchen area's visual. Select finishes that complement your cabinetry and other devices, producing a cohesive look.
Budget plan: Set a budget plan before going shopping to ensure you find a bundle that satisfies your requirements without spending too much. Prices can vary widely based upon brand name, functions, and products, so it's necessary to stabilize expense with quality.
Upkeep and Cleaning: Investigate the ease of cleaning and keeping the integrated system. Try to find models with detachable filters and smooth surface areas that are simple to clean down.
